So anyways, I recently updated the Open GD77CPS to the latest version, R.2024.01.22.01. I was using the Open GD77 CPS version R.2023.08.01.01 prior to this and it would load the keps no issue and the files would be there.
o now I went to the latest version and when I load the keps, it says Upload Complete, AO27, AO91, CAS3H, FO11, HADES-D, ISS, PO101, SO50, TEVEL2, TEVEL3, TEVEL4, TEVEL5, TEVEL6, TEVEL7.
Then I go to the RT90 and enter Satellite mode, and it sits with a blank screen. After hitting the UP and Down controls I get Pass None and List Empty.
I know I'm missing something here, any ideas or suggestions to get this running with the newer satellites?
